Full Stack

Senior Full Stack Developer

Ho Chi Minh

Posted on:

July 14, 2022

About Dirox

For more than 17 years, DIROX is an IT Advisory and Software Development company where multiculturalism, gender equality and social consciousness are seen as the foundation of our longevity.

Participate with us to First class projects for leading international clients and partners from North America, Europe and Australia, Japan and other countries.

Work in a stable environment where Personal Well-being, Teamwork, Independence and Communication are keys for project success and customer satisfaction.

Grow your expertise and learn from great Tech People and great R&D projects.

About the Job

Will you dare joining us, taking on some awesome challenges such as designing the next generation of fintech & digital investment solutions for top Wall Street firms, or enhancing the customer experience with a breakthrough insurance intelligence engine for international insurance & health management organizations?

Are you a hero and veteran in Full stack development?

Well, you deserve the best:

- hybrid working model or full remote (conditions apply)

- extra paid leave (up to 18 days)

- extra insurance

- extra bonus (Tet bonus, performance bonus)

- welcoming and family inclusive working environment-hybrid working model

- flexible time, guaranteed work-free weekend

... and many other extras!

Sign-in bonus for early successful applicants!

Apply now and get the chance to experience yourself this game-changer opportunity!

Your Missions

- Your are familiar with our existing tech stack TypeScript/ReactJS/NodeJS.

- You will develop new complex UI components from scratch, including any TypeScript prop + state definitions, hooks, tests, etc.

- Reviewing code written by your teammates and writing your own code to guarantee readability. To that end, you appreciate the value of common standards.

- You view security as a first-class concern. You can recognize common application vulnerabilities, and you know how to remediate them.

- Proposing tool chains, standards and practices.

- Writing snappy code, from flexible libraries to concise, reusable services.

- Building components for products that create market-defining experiences.

Your Skills

Must have:

- 5+ years of professional experience developing large-scale applications.

- 3+ years of the following languages mastered: TypeScript, NodeJS, ReactJS.

- Good experience with authentication mechanisms: OAuth2, OpenID and/or JSON Web Token.

- Good experience with relational databases (MySQL, PostgreSQL or Oracle) and NoSQL databases (MongoDB, DynamoDB, Elastic Search, Redis or Cassandra).

- Previously worked across multiple codebases when delivering features.

Nice to have:

- Good experience in crafting and implementing high-performance RESTful microservices serving millions of requests a day.

- Good experiences and knowledge to evaluate trade-offs between correctness, robustness, performance, space and time.

- Good experience in taking ownership of features, with a team on short and long-running projects.

- A champion of practices like continuous delivery and infrastructure as code.

- Understanding of SaaS, PaaS, IaaS industry with hands on experience with public or private cloud offerings (e.g., AWS, GCP, Azure).

- Speaking and writing English is a plus.

- Experience with browser performance is a plus.

Your Benefits


- Sign-in bonus for early successful applicants!

- A very attractive salary package, 100% salary during the probation period.

- 13th-month salary.

- Sign-in bonus & performance bonus when applicable.

- Social Insurance on Gross salary.
       Health Insurance.
      Social Insurance.
      Unemployment Insurance

- PTI Premium medical Insurance.

- 14  to 18 annual leave days per year+public holidays/
     1 additional annual leave day for every 2 working years.

- Flexible working hours – Guaranteed work-free weekend.

- Parking fees paid.

- Free coffee, tea & soft drinks all day long.

- Monthly event for celebrating birthdays (Dirox Open Coffee).

- Relax room with entertainment & amenities for employees (Football, Ping pong table, tv, books, Game consoles).

- Annual company trip.

- Social activities such as team-building: movie theater, dinner, bowling, ….

- Football, badminton club…

IT Job Application Vietnam

Apply Online

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.